OLDEST FRENCH SOLDIER

FOUGHT IN GREAT WAR. PARIS. September 21. Antoine Courthinoux, the oldest French soldier, who fought, in the world w;ir, has died at Caen at the age of 90. He took part in the FrancoPrussian war in 1870, and in 1914, when 71, joined the army again to avenge the death of his grandson, who had been killed at the opening of host ilit ies. At the front, he was promoted to the rank of sergeant, and received the Croix de Guerre, and the Military Medal.
